Your safety sensors sit at the bottom of the door frame and use an invisible beam to detect obstructions. If the lights on the sensors are blinking or the door won’t close, the alignment is likely off. This happens when the sensors get bumped or the brackets shift. We adjust them until they face each other perfectly, restoring the connection. If your garage door fails to close completely and instead reverses back up, it's a strong indicator of misaligned sensors. You might also observe the opener's indicator lights flashing, signaling a safety system error. Inconsistent operation, where the door sometimes closes and sometimes doesn't, also points to this issue. Ensuring proper alignment is key to restoring reliable function.

Proper sensor alignment is fundamental to your garage door opener's safe operation. These sensors create an invisible beam that the opener relies on to detect obstructions. When the beam is unbroken and correctly aligned, the opener allows the door to close. Any disruption or misalignment triggers the safety reversal mechanism, preventing closure to avoid potential accidents.
A professional technician will first inspect the sensors for any physical damage or obstructions. They'll then carefully adjust the position of each sensor until the indicator lights signal a solid connection, confirming the infrared beam is properly aligned. This meticulous process ensures the safety features of your garage door opener function as intended.
Typically, sensor misalignment does not necessitate a new garage door opener. The issue is usually resolvable through precise adjustment of the existing sensors. Only in rare cases where the sensors themselves are physically damaged or the opener logic board is faulty would replacement be considered. Most often, it's a simple recalibration.
